ABOUT US:
Family Support Services is a nonprofit organization that provides prevention and intervention services that support families with children. Our mission is to nurture children, youth, and caregivers to keep families healthy and intact – please visit our website at www.fssba.org to learn more about our programs and services.
SUMMARY:
We are seeking a dedicated Program Coordinator to join our Kinship Youth Program (KYP), a year-round initiative focused on academic, social, and leadership development. As a Youth Program Coordinator, you'll play a crucial role in implementing the comprehensive, year-round program, and creating meaningful connections with the youth we serve. If you are passionate about youth development, education, and community engagement, we invite you to apply for this impactful position.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Implement academic and enrichment components of the Kinship Youth Program.
- Assist with group and individual management and development.
- Support the KYP’s College Pathway program, providing guidance on college applications, financial aid, and scholarships.
- Facilitate and track KYP’s Literacy program, overseeing the reading fluency process.
- Provide support to volunteers and part-time staff, modeling effective youth development methods.
- Collaborate with Kinship social workers, agency staff, and community resources to support youth participants.
- Organize and support program special events, such as Open House, community service, and holiday activities.
- Assist caregivers with maintaining contact with school officials under program supervisor's direction.
- Provide transportation assistance for KYP, including driving agency van when necessary.
- Maintain timely and thorough reports and program documentation.
